7. Sarah is measuring a piece of ribbon. The ribbon is 2 inches long. If she cuts off half an inch, how long is the ribbon now?
8. A carpenter needs a board that is 4 and a quarter inches long. He has a board that is 5 inches long. How much does he need to cut off?
